"Now, concerning Spiritual gifts, brothers, I do not want you to be uninformed." 1 Cor 12:1
"He would adore my gifts instead of me," says the Lord about mankind in George Herbert's beautiful poem ("The Pulley"). And--wouldn't you know?--it was happening in Corinth! The sad, chaotic spirit in that church was turning the gifts of God into yet another cause for division! Let's learn from it today...
Message by Pastor Rod Schorr, Calvary Chapel Old Towne, Orange, CA
From his series: 1 Corinthians: To the Saints in Sin City
